Transaction 53e4067341f875b2f2ef2f0dd7a7f9c1ec00a9ef7afc98dd91bb7dde43aa4ce6
1 Input
1 Output
-
53e4067341f875b2f2ef2f0dd7a7f9c1ec00a9ef7afc98dd91bb7dde43aa4ce6:0
- value
- 21087314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c696cf085114f0cbac06db4a7782c818ae988a3 OP_EQUAL
- address
- MTzbBjBoqcMcFh7Du4KMZt8gKa42h9oe1z